Improving Data Collection on Federal Custody Deaths

After reviewing the current data on deaths in federal custody, I found that the information provided was lacking and, frankly, questionable. Shockingly, 10% of these deaths are reported as occurring for unknown reasons, and another 10% are documented as happening in unknown locations. Such ambiguity raises serious concerns about transparency and accountability within the federal system.

To address these gaps, I developed a new three-form system designed to close the data collection gap and provide more precise insights. This updated system will assist in identifying and addressing the challenges faced by federal inmates and facilities more effectively. Each form is tailored to specific roles within the Bureau of Prisons, ensuring comprehensive and accurate data collection on these critical incidents.
